Why Li-Ion Solar Charge Controller Is Necessary
I use a Li-ion solar charge controller because lithium-ion batteries need very precise charging. Unlike older battery types, Li-ion batteries can be damaged if they are overcharged or charged with the wrong voltage. My controller helps keep the charging process safe and stable, which protects the battery and extends its life.
I also need it to prevent overheating and deep discharge. My solar controller manages the power coming from the panel so my battery gets the right amount of current at the right time. This is important because Li-ion batteries are sensitive, and even small charging mistakes can reduce performance or create safety risks.
For me, the biggest benefit is efficiency. A good Li-ion solar charge controller helps my solar system store more usable energy and waste less power. It gives me better battery health, more reliable backup power, and peace of mind knowing my system is working the way it should.
My Buying Guides on Li Ion Solar Charge Controller
What I Look For First
When I shop for a Li Ion solar charge controller, I first make sure it is actually designed for lithium-ion batteries. Not every solar controller works well with Li-ion chemistry, and using the wrong one can shorten battery life or create safety issues. I also check whether the controller supports the exact battery voltage and charging profile I need.
Battery Compatibility
The most important thing I consider is compatibility. I always verify that the controller supports the specific Li-ion battery pack I am using, whether it is 12V, 24V, or another configuration. I also look for adjustable charging settings, because Li-ion batteries need precise voltage control compared to lead-acid batteries.
Charging Efficiency
I prefer a controller with high charging efficiency so I can get the most out of my solar panels. A good controller helps reduce energy loss and makes sure my batteries charge faster and more reliably. If I am using a larger solar setup, I pay extra attention to efficiency ratings.
Protection Features
For me, safety features are non-negotiable. I look for protection against overcharging, over-discharging, short circuits, reverse polarity, overheating, and overload. These features help protect both my battery and my solar system, especially during long-term use.
MPPT or PWM
I usually compare MPPT and PWM controllers before buying. If I want better performance, I lean toward MPPT because it can extract more power from my solar panels, especially in changing weather conditions. PWM controllers are usually more affordable, but I only choose them if my system is small and my budget is tight.
Current Rating
I always check the controller’s current rating to make sure it can handle the solar panel output. If the rating is too low, the controller may overheat or fail. I like to choose a model with a little extra capacity so I have room for future expansion.
Display and Monitoring
I find it helpful when the controller has a clear display or app-based monitoring. Being able to see battery voltage, charging current, and system status helps me keep track of performance. If I can monitor everything easily, I find it much simpler to manage my setup.
Build Quality and Durability
I pay attention to build quality because I want my controller to last. A sturdy casing, good heat dissipation, and solid internal components matter a lot, especially if the controller will be installed outdoors or in a warm environment. I also look for trusted brands with good user feedback.
Installation and Ease of Use
I prefer a controller that is easy to install and set up. Clear terminals, simple instructions, and adjustable settings save me time and reduce mistakes. If I am not using a professional installer, user-friendliness becomes even more important.
Price vs Value
I do not always choose the cheapest option. Instead, I look for the best value for my budget. A slightly more expensive controller with better safety, higher efficiency, and longer lifespan often saves me money in the long run.
